Simultaneously, the path for independent films in India is incredibly challenging. Filmmakers and actors are openly calling out the systemic issues they face. Actress Richa Chadha and filmmaker Kanu Behl have both voiced concerns about the lack of screens for indie films, with Behl's acclaimed film Agra receiving minimal screenings in multiplexes. Director Anurag Kashyap has gone so far as to claim that "independent films have no future in India," highlighting the grim reality of the industry.

In many indie dramas focusing on domestic spheres, a worn, pale blue saree signifies the grinding monotony of poverty or marital neglect. The camera might capture a close-up clip of the pleats being tucked in—a routine, daily ritual that becomes a visual manifestation of a character trapping themselves within their societal role.
